Make a Wallet from a Cowboy Boot!
Guest tutorial post by Jepsen LeatherGoods

What You Need:

  • one cowboy boot
  • waxed linen thread (~70” long)
  • scratch awl
  • stitching awl
  • cutting mat
  • ruler
  • scissors
  • rotary cutter
  • seam ripper
  • 2 craft needles (~2 3/8” long)
*Many of these items are available from your local craft store.
 Time: ~ 2 hours (plus overnight drying time)




1.  Cut the top part of the boot off.
